@Bratface1005: Hello! Yes. I feel the same way. I am not hungry in the morning nor by lunch. However, I eat in response to weakness. Now yesterday I had a boiled egg for Breakfast and then I did not eat again until dinner. However, after I ate dinner, about two hours later I was hungry again. It's a little annoying but I guess we just have to adjust to the changes in our digestive system and try to make sure we take in enough nutrients. My suggestion is, if you are still hungry that you eat something very low in calories. Plus, we are supposed to condition ourselves to eat six small meals a day when we are in the maintenance phase. So even if you are not hungry, eat on a schedule and see how that works.
